#include "lwip/debug.h"
#include <unistd.h>
#include "lwip/mem.h"
#include "lwip/memp.h"
#include "lwip/sys.h"
#include "lwip/tcp.h"
#include "lwip/priv/tcp_priv.h" /* for tcp_debug_print_pcbs() */
#include "lwip/timeouts.h"
#include "lwip/stats.h"
#include "lwip/tcpip.h"
#include "netif/tapif.h"
#include "netif/unixif.h"
#include "netif/dropif.h"
#include "netif/tcpdump.h"
#include "lwip/ip_addr.h"
#include "arch/perf.h"
#include "lwip/apps/httpd.h"
#include "apps/udpecho/udpecho.h"
#include "apps/tcpecho/tcpecho.h"
#include "apps/shell/shell.h"
#if LWIP_IPV4 /* @todo: IPv6 */
/* nonstatic debug cmd option, exported in lwipopts.h */
unsigned char debug_flags;
/*-----------------------------------------------------------------------------------*/
static void
tcp_timeout(void *data)
{
LWIP_UNUSED_ARG(data);
#if TCP_DEBUG && LWIP_TCP
tcp_debug_print_pcbs();
#endif /* TCP_DEBUG */
sys_timeout(5000, tcp_timeout, NULL);
}
/*-----------------------------------------------------------------------------------*/
struct netif netif_tap, netif_unix;
/*-----------------------------------------------------------------------------------*/
static void
tcpip_init_done(void *arg)
{
ip4_addr_t ipaddr, netmask, gw;
sys_sem_t *sem;
sem = (sys_sem_t *)arg;
IP4_ADDR(&gw, 192,168,0,1);
IP4_ADDR(&ipaddr, 192,168,0,2);
IP4_ADDR(&netmask, 255,255,255,0);
netif_set_default(netif_add(&netif_tap, &ipaddr, &netmask, &gw, NULL, tapif_init,
tcpip_input));
netif_set_up(&netif_tap);
#if LWIP_IPV6
netif_create_ip6_linklocal_address(&netif_tap, 1);
#endif
IP4_ADDR(&gw, 192,168,1,1);
IP4_ADDR(&ipaddr, 192,168,1,1);
IP4_ADDR(&netmask, 255,255,255,0);
netif_set_default(netif_add(&netif_unix, &ipaddr, &netmask, &gw, NULL, unixif_init_server,
tcpip_input));
netif_set_up(&netif_unix);
#if LWIP_IPV6
netif_create_ip6_linklocal_address(&netif_unix, 1);
#endif
if(system("route add 192.168.1.1 192.168.0.2") != 0) {
return;
}
if(system("route add 192.168.1.2 192.168.0.2") != 0) {
return;
}
/*netif_set_default(netif_add(&ipaddr, &netmask, &gw, NULL, sioslipif_init1,
tcpip_input)); */
#if LWIP_NETCONN
tcpecho_init();
shell_init();
#if LWIP_IPV4 && LWIP_TCP
httpd_init();
#endif
udpecho_init();
#endif
printf("Applications started.\n");
sys_timeout(5000, tcp_timeout, NULL);
sys_sem_signal(sem);
}
static void
main_thread(void *arg)
{
sys_sem_t sem;
LWIP_UNUSED_ARG(arg);
if(sys_sem_new(&sem, 0) != ERR_OK) {
LWIP_ASSERT("Failed to create semaphore", 0);
}
tcpip_init(tcpip_init_done, &sem);
sys_sem_wait(&sem);
printf("TCP/IP initialized.\n");
#ifdef MEM_PERF
mem_perf_init("/tmp/memstats.client");
#endif /* MEM_PERF */
/* Block forever. */
sys_sem_wait(&sem);
}
/*-----------------------------------------------------------------------------------*/
int
main(void)
{
#ifdef PERF
perf_init("/tmp/client.perf");
#endif /* PERF */
#if LWIP_IPV4 && LWIP_TCP
tcpdump_init();
#endif
printf("System initialized.\n");
sys_thread_new("main_thread", main_thread, NULL, DEFAULT_THREAD_STACKSIZE, DEFAULT_THREAD_PRIO);
pause();
return 0;
}
#else /* LWIP_IPV4 */
int
main(int argc, char **argv)
{
LWIP_UNUSED_ARG(argc);
LWIP_UNUSED_ARG(argv);
printf("simrouter only works with IPv4\n");
return 0;
}
#endif /* LWIP_IPV4 */
/* dummy, because SNTP is pulled in via LWIP_DHCP_GET_NTP_SRV */
void
sntp_set_system_time(u32_t sec)
{
LWIP_UNUSED_ARG(sec);
}
